About this trip

Marsa Mubarak is a wide, sheltered bay just north of Port Ghalib known for its resident dugongs and green turtles. Conditions are calm and shallow, making it ideal for snorkelers from beginners to experienced. We provide masks, snorkels, fins, and a guide who knows where the animals tend to feed at each tide. Most groups see at least one turtle; many also encounter a dugong.
